A radio exchange begins with positive identification. Use the correct station and aircraft callsigns, establish the link, keep listening, and close or transfer the exchange without leaving either party uncertain.

Aeronautical station callsigns

An aeronautical station callsign normally combines the geographical location with a suffix identifying the service. The suffix tells the pilot which function is being contacted.

The three aircraft callsign types

TypeFull formPermitted abbreviated form
1. RegistrationRegistration characters, optionally preceded by the aircraft manufacturer or type.The first character and at least the last two characters, such as VTCDE becoming VDE.
2. Operator plus registrationOperator radiotelephony designator followed by the last four characters of the registration.The operator designator and at least the last two registration characters.
3. Operator plus flight identificationOperator radiotelephony designator followed by the flight number or flight identification.Never abbreviated.

Use the full callsign on first contact. An aircraft may use an abbreviated callsign only after satisfactory communication is established, only when confusion is unlikely, and only after the ground station has first used the abbreviation. Return to the full callsign whenever similar callsigns could be confused or the station requests it. A temporary callsign change may be directed to remove ambiguity.

Call, reply, maintain and close

On the first call, say the station called and then the full aircraft callsign. The reply identifies the aircraft and the station answering. A general call is addressed to ALL STATIONS; a reply to a general call is made only when a reply is requested or operationally necessary. If the identity of the calling station is uncertain, use STATION CALLING followed by your own station callsign and SAY AGAIN YOUR CALLSIGN.

Listen before transmitting, maintain a continuous watch on the assigned frequency, answer promptly, and use the callsign often enough to keep the exchange identifiable. OVER means a reply is expected. OUT means the exchange is finished and no reply is expected. They are not used together. On transfer, acknowledge the instruction and establish contact with the next unit using both callsigns.

Abbreviation ruleThe pilot never initiates an aircraft callsign abbreviation. The ground station shortens it first.

The radio channel is shared. Priority decides who must be heard first, while disciplined microphone technique makes every second of transmission useful.

Order of priority

PriorityMessage categoryPurpose
1DistressImmediate grave danger requiring immediate assistance, normally introduced by MAYDAY.
2UrgencyA serious condition concerning safety that does not yet require immediate assistance, normally introduced by PAN PAN.
3Direction findingRequests and replies used to obtain a bearing, heading or position by radio direction finding.
4Flight safetyATC clearances, instructions, position reports and other messages directly affecting safe flight.
5MeteorologicalWeather observations, forecasts and reports required for flight operations.
6Flight regularityMessages concerning safe and efficient operation, servicing, schedules and aircraft movement.
7OtherPermitted operational traffic that does not belong to a higher category.

A lower-priority transmission must not interrupt a higher-priority exchange. BREAK BREAK separates messages transmitted to different aircraft in a very busy environment; BREAK separates parts of one message.

How to transmit

Before pressing the push-to-talk switch, listen to avoid blocking another call and prepare the message. Hold the microphone at the correct distance, use a normal conversational tone, and speak clearly at about 100 words per minute. Keep the volume and rhythm even. Pause briefly before speaking so the first syllable is not clipped, and pause after the final word before releasing the switch. Avoid hesitation sounds, unnecessary words and turning the head away from a boom microphone.

Long or complex messages should be divided into natural phrases. Numbers and critical instructions may be spoken more slowly. If the receiving station requests SPEAK SLOWER or WORDS TWICE, adjust the delivery accordingly.

How operational numbers are sent

ItemRuleExample
Aircraft callsign, flight level, heading, wind, transponder code and runwayTransmit each digit separately. Headings use three digits.Heading 110 is WUN WUN ZE-RO. FL85 is FLIGHT LEVEL AIT FIFE.
Altitude, height and cloud heightUse HUNDRED and THOUSAND for whole hundreds and thousands.2,500 feet is TOO TOU-SAND FIFE HUN-dred feet.
Visibility and RVRUse whole hundreds or thousands as appropriate and include the unit or RVR context.RVR 600 metres is RVR SIX HUN-dred metres.
Altimeter settingTransmit the QNH or QFE digits separately.QNH 1008 is QNH WUN ZE-RO ZE-RO AIT.
FrequencySay DECIMAL between the whole and fractional parts. State enough digits to identify the assigned 25 kHz or 8.33 kHz channel unambiguously.118.125 is WUN WUN AIT DAY-SEE-MAL WUN TOO FIFE.

For a 25 kHz channel, the assigned frequency may be stated with five or six figures according to whether the final digit is zero. With 8.33 kHz channel spacing, all six figures are used so the channel is not mistaken. Do not shorten an assignment if that could identify a different channel.

Transmission of time

Use Coordinated Universal Time. Normally transmit only the minutes past the hour when there is no possibility of confusion. Give all four figures when the hour must be clear, such as TIME ZERO NINE TWO ZERO. A time check is given to the nearest half minute. If a date boundary matters, distinguish the beginning and end of the UTC day clearly.

Heading trapHeading 110 is WUN WUN ZE-RO, not one hundred and ten. Altitude 1,100 feet may use WUN TOU-SAND WUN HUN-dred feet.

Standard words and phrases

14 min read
Written fromR.K. Bali, chapter 3, General Procedures

Standard words replace conversational language with one recognised operational meaning. Learn the meaning, not merely the sound.

Word or phraseExact operational meaning
ACKNOWLEDGELet me know that you have received and understood this message.
AFFIRMYes.
APPROVEDPermission for the proposed action is granted.
BREAKIndicates separation between portions of a message.
BREAK BREAKIndicates separation between messages transmitted to different aircraft in a very busy environment.
CANCELAnnul the previously transmitted clearance.
CHECKExamine a system or procedure. No answer is normally expected.
CLEAREDAuthorised to proceed under the conditions specified.
CONFIRMHave I correctly received, or did you correctly receive, the following?
CONTACTEstablish radio communication with the stated station.
CORRECTIONAn error was made in this transmission. The correct version follows.
DISREGARDIgnore the previous transmission.
HOW DO YOU READWhat is the readability of my transmission?
I SAY AGAINI repeat for clarity or emphasis.
MONITORListen out on the stated frequency.
NEGATIVENo, permission not granted, that is not correct, or not capable.
OUTThis exchange is ended and no response is expected.
OVERMy transmission is ended and I expect a response.
READ BACKRepeat all, or the specified part, exactly as received.
RECLEAREDYour previous clearance is changed, and this new clearance replaces it or the stated part.
REPORTPass me the specified information.
REQUESTI should like to know, or I wish to obtain.
ROGERI have received all of your last transmission.
SAY AGAINRepeat all, or the specified part, of your last transmission.
SPEAK SLOWERReduce your rate of speech.
STANDBYWait and I will call you.
UNABLEI cannot comply with your request, instruction or clearance.
WILCOI understand your message and will comply with it.
WORDS TWICECommunication is difficult, so every word or group of words is to be spoken twice.

Meaning mattersROGER confirms receipt only. WILCO adds the promise to comply. STANDBY is not an approval or denial.

The final safety barrier in voice communication is the hear-back loop: the pilot reads back critical information, the controller listens, and any error is corrected before action.

Items read back in full

CategoryRead-back requirement
Route clearanceATC route clearances, including the clearance limit, route and assigned level.
RunwayRunway in use and clearances or instructions to enter, land on, take off from, backtrack, cross or hold short of any runway.
SurveillanceSSR transponder codes.
PressureAltimeter settings, including QNH or QFE.
Flight pathLevel, heading and speed instructions.
CommunicationFrequency changes when instructed.

Read back the complete safety-critical content and finish with the aircraft callsign. The controller must listen to the read-back and correct a discrepancy. ROGER or WILCO cannot replace a required read-back.

Radio contact and test transmissions

A test call contains the station called, the aircraft callsign, the words RADIO CHECK, and the frequency being used. The reply identifies the station and aircraft and reports readability. Keep a test transmission short enough to avoid blocking operational traffic.

ScaleReadability
1Unreadable.
2Readable now and then.
3Readable but with difficulty.
4Readable.
5Perfectly readable.

Corrections and repetitions

If you make an error, say CORRECTION, repeat the last correct word or group, then give the corrected version. If the best repair is a complete restart, say CORRECTION, I SAY AGAIN and repeat the whole message. To request repetition use SAY AGAIN. Narrow the request with SAY AGAIN ALL BEFORE, SAY AGAIN ALL AFTER, SAY AGAIN WORD BEFORE, or SAY AGAIN WORD AFTER, followed by the relevant word or phrase.

Frequency change and communication transfer

CONTACT instructs the aircraft to establish two-way communication on the named frequency. MONITOR instructs it to listen for calls or broadcasts on that frequency. Read back the assigned frequency, change at the instructed point or time, listen first, then call the new station with its callsign and the full aircraft callsign. If contact fails, check the selection and volume, return to the previous frequency when appropriate, and report the failure. Close the old exchange only when transfer is clear.

Hear-back loopA correct read-back is not enough by itself. The controller must hear it and correct any difference before the clearance is treated as understood.
